Ruby on Rails de gota em gota Julho 2, 2009
Posted by edersonmelo in Arquitetura e Design de Sistemas Para Web(e intranet), FISL, Gerênciamento de Projetos e Produtos, Ruby, Ruby on Rails.Tags: Caelum, CRUD, fisl 10, frameworks Java, Orientação Objetos, Rails, Ruby, Ruby on Rails, Vraptor
trackback
Ruby é uma linguagem orientada a objetos com uma sintaxe limpa, que torna o código elegante e mais fácil.

Ruby foi criado no Japão, no início dos anos 90 e vem se tornando popular a passos curtos. Das linguagens, Ruby foi a com maior presença na Fisl 10 acreditei então dar uma atenção especial e pelo menos entender.
Já Rails é uma estrutura Ruby para o desenvolvimento de aplicações web voltadas a banco de dados. Rails promete desenvolver um aplicativo web 10 vezes mais rápido que utilizando Java. Um dos motivos é a linguagem Ruby que é muito simples, ajudando o desenvolvedor a criar menos código, assim diminuindo as possibilidades de erros.
Rails também trabalha com a idéia de convenção em vez de configuração. O que alguns frameworks Java como VRaptor também disponibiliza e é utilizado por exemplo pela Caelum, em cursos e aplicações desenvolvidas.
Em um teste muito simples sem a aplicação de layout ou sequer sabendo a linguagem de forma correta, em apenas 4 linhas, foi criado uma listagem do banco com CRUD.
O que já disperta certo interesse, quem sabe para aplicações de grande porte que tenham um prazo curto de entrega. Mas é um longo caminho à aprender.
Abraço,
Ederson Melo – @edersonmelo
Comentários»
No comments yet — be the first.